Prime Fall

I made this little game by writing code on Scratch.
Let the prime numbers fall.
Hit the other ones.

You get points each time a prime number falls all the way, and each time you hit one of the other numbers to split it up.
You lose points if you hit a prime number or let one of the other ones fall.
Use the arrow keys to move around.
